    I'm glad you clarified that Shinbo doesn't really direct Monogatari but it's worth noting that ultra-wide shots, horizontal same-plane shots, abrupt artstyle shifts, slow motion off-kilter panning shots can all be found in Shaft series/ episodes that Itamura didn't work on. These directing traits I attribute to Shinbo. Although that cutout style in Madoka and Zetsubou Sensei is all Yukihiro Miyamoto.

    • @Crunchybagels
      @Crunchybagels  Год назад +3

      I sorta skipped over this in the video for time reasons, as I was more concerned with simply proving the link between Monogatari and Call of the Night, but most of the stylistic tics in Itamuragatari were also present in Bakemonogatari. Itamura largely carried them over in order to keep the series stylistically consistent, though many, myself included, would claim that he transformed them subtly and made them his own as time went on.

    I do feel like there's other studios one would think about when talking about non-diegetic color palettes besides shaft. Personally I think of Silver Link. Even though more than half of its shows are undeniably mid, their use of weird colors for dramatic scenes absolutely catches your attention. If anything, the one thing that says shaft to me are the less than second long screens with random text and those closeup eye shots with the camera shutter sound effect which punctuate conversations in pretty much every episode. Also Akio watanabe's art style and the madoka/hidamari sketch art style, though admittedly those do appear on other studios as well, just not as often.

    • @Crunchybagels
      @Crunchybagels  Год назад +6

      I love that you brought up silver link, because silver link was founded by an ex-SHAFT member. The reason why Silver Link's shows have such interesting color choices is because of SHAFT.
